Onboarding note — nightly search reindex. The Corbelstone platform rebuilds its search index every night at 02:15 local server time via the Lanternfold scheduler. The job typically takes 40 minutes; during this window, results may be briefly stale but the site stays online. Never trigger a manual reindex during business hours without approval, as it locks the ingest pipeline. If the nightly job fails twice consecutively, notify the search maintainers at their team address.

alerts address for tahaf-hawep: frawyn@tolvaqlabs.corp

Subject: Diff viewer cut-over done

The Splitpane diff viewer is now live for all repositories on Corvette. Large files render via chunked streaming instead of full in-memory diffs, so plugins hooking the render pipeline must handle partial documents. The legacy endpoint will return errors after Friday. The active rendering limits and feature flags are shown below.

config for kahop-tajop:
[eliix]
port = 5000
region = central-3
host = eliix.qirvancorp.internal
timeout_ms = 3000
retries = 6

**Alert: Chronogrid solver stalled**

The Chronogrid timetable solver has exceeded 20 minutes without emitting a candidate schedule. Likely causes: infeasible constraint set from a recent roster import, or worker pool exhaustion. Check solver logs for constraint conflicts before restarting. Restart wipes partial progress. Triage steps are on the internal page below.

operations page: https://confluence.lumicsys.internal/projects/display/projects/display

TICKET-2properly931: Tidemark widget showing stale data

The Tidemark tide-table widget has been serving yesterday's predictions since 06:00. Cause: the credential for the internal Moonpull forecast service expired overnight. Widget falls back to cache silently, so no alert fired. A replacement has been provisioned; update the on-call runbook. The new Moonpull key is below.

API key for bageg-kajef: vxb2-ss